Event details

The Kokoda Challenge - Brisbane takes place on 13 June 2026 in D'Aguilar National Park, starting and finishing at Brookfield Recreation Reserve (48 Boscombe Road, Brookfield, QLD). Teams of 2-5 people take part; a school team option is five people (4 students and 1 teacher). Distances offered are:

  • 18 km
  • 30 km
  • 48 km

Parking will be available near the start/finish area. There will be vendors, music and a finisher dog tag at the finish.

Course, entry and fundraising

Courses run on fire trails and bush tracks through Brookfield and are described as steep and hilly. Checkpoint and support details by distance:

  • 18 km: 1 checkpoint, no support crew, minimum age 9 years, 9 hours to complete.
  • 30 km: 3 checkpoints, no support crew, minimum age 10 years, 12 hours to complete.
  • 48 km: 6 checkpoints, 1 support crew allowed, minimum age 13 years, 20 hours to complete.

Each team must meet a minimum fundraising target before event day. Registration fees and minimum fundraising requirements vary by distance and team size (examples):

  • 18 km: 2-person fee $180, min fundraising $190; 4-person fee $250, min fundraising $365; school team fee $275, min fundraising $265.
  • 30 km: 2-person fee $200, min fundraising $315; 4-person fee $340, min fundraising $630; school team fee $315, min fundraising $375.
  • 48 km: 3-person fee $315, min fundraising $785; 4-person fee $420, min fundraising $1050; school team fee $375, min fundraising $525.

The event raises funds for the Kokoda Youth Foundation and honours the values associated with the 1942 Kokoda Campaign. Visit the organization's website for the most recent information.
